(FOOTNOTES FROM PREVIOUS PAGE)

- ----------------------------------
(1) In United States dollars or the equivalent thereof in any other currency,
    currency unit or units, or composite currency or currencies.
 
(2) The proposed maximum offering price per unit will be determined from time to
    time by the Registrants in connection with the issuance by the Registrants
    of the securities registered hereunder.
 
(3) The proposed maximum aggregate offering price has been estimated solely for
    the purpose of calculating the registration fee pursuant to Rule 457 under
    the Securities Act.
 
(4) The amount of securities eligible to be sold under prior registration
    statements to be carried forward to this Registration Statement is
    $975,775,000. The amount of the filing fee associated with such securities
    that was previously paid with the prior registration statements was
    $331,217.07. In addition, a filing fee of $324,500 was paid on September 1, 
    1998.

(5) Not applicable pursuant to General Instruction II.D. of Form S-3.
 
(6) Also includes such indeterminate amounts of Debt Securities and Preferred
    Stock and indeterminate number of shares of Common Stock as may be issued
    upon conversion of or exchange for any other Debt Securities or Preferred
    Stock that provide for conversion or exchange into other securities or upon
    exercise of Warrants for such securities.
 
(7) No separate consideration will be received for the Debt Securities,
    Preferred Stock, Common Stock or Depositary Shares issuable upon conversion
    of or in exchange for Debt Securities or Preferred Stock.
 
(8) Such indeterminate number of Depositary Shares to be evidenced by Depositary
    Receipts issued pursuant to a Deposit Agreement. In the event the Company
    elects to offer to the public fractional interests in shares of the
    Preferred Stock registered hereunder, Depositary Receipts will be
    distributed to those persons purchasing such fractional interests and the
    shares of Preferred Stock will be issued to the depositary under the Deposit
    Agreement. No separate consideration will be received for the Depositary
    Shares.
 
(9) Warrants may be sold separately or with Debt Securities, Preferred Stock or
    Common Stock.
 
(10) Subject to note (12) below, there is being registered hereunder an
    indeterminate amount and number of Trust Preferred Securities of the IPC
    Trusts (the "Trust Preferred Securities") as may be sold from time to time.
 
(11) No separate consideration will be received for the Guarantees of the Trust
    Preferred Securities (the "Guarantees"). The Guarantees include the rights
    of holders of Trust Preferred Securities under the Guarantees and certain
    back-up undertakings, as described in the Registration Statement.
 
(12) In no event will the aggregate offering price of all securities issued from
    time to time pursuant to this Registration Statement exceed $1,100,000,000
    or the equivalent thereof in one or more foreign currencies, foreign
    currency units or composite currencies. The aggregate amount of Common Stock
    of the Company registered hereunder is further limited to that which is
    permissible under Rule 415(a)(4) under the Securities Act. The securities
    registered hereunder may be sold separately or as units with other
    securities registered hereunder.
